Their mission statement is “Dedicated to creating the most epic entertainment experiences...ever” (Blizzard Entertainment, 2016). Their mission statement not only speaks to their dedication to creating content but to the fun nature that this organization brings to their customers and employees. Blizzards vision is based on their 8 core values. These values are important to them and to their employees in all aspects of this organization. The 8 core values are game play first, commitment to quality, play nice; play fair, embrace your inner geek, every voice matters, think globally, lead responsibly, and learn and grow. Each structure determines how said organization operates and preforms tasks. Blizzard has a divisional structure, this means that each division has its own CEO but there is one head CEO over the entire organization. Blizzard has three divisions currently Activision Blizzard, Blizzard Entertainment, and King Digital. Blizzard also uses a growth strategy, it focuses on diversification and product development. They are continuing to add new games and applications for their customers. But they also continue to add new content to older favorites like WOW and StarCraft.     The Walt Disney Company (Disney) utilizes a related diversification strategy. Related diversification “involves diversifying into businesses whose value chains possess competitively valuable ‘strategic fits’ with value chain(s) of [a] firm’s present business(es)” (Geiger, 2004). Strategic fits occurs when value chain activities of diverse businesses are similar to current opportunities for cross-business sharing or transmitting of the resources and capabilities that facilitate these activities (Thompson et al., 2016, p. 217).
